Friday Night 9/22
- Serra (3-0) @ Sacred Heart Cathedral (0-3) - Kezar Stadium
- NorCal #1 Serra favored to win convincingly. Senior-led team with the best defense in NorCal against a plucky Irish team who graduated their top 3 playmakers on both sides of the ball. Serra 49 SHC 0
- Archbishop Mitty (3-0) @ St. Francis (1-2)
- Clash of arguably the 2 best running backs in the league in Mitty's Cenizal and the Lancer's super soph Keanaaina. SF played a brutal non-league and should have them ready as they will be favored at home. Mitty reloading after losing its QB and POY WR to graduation. St. Francis 24 Mitty 14
- St. Ignatius (2-1) @ Riordan (2-1) Gil Haskel Game
- City rivals meet in SI Coach Vandermade's first WCAL contest. The 'Cats bring back their QB who came into his own mid season last year and also return its top WR. Riordan HC Ravipati enters his second season with a host of new and young talent and a strong returning core. Crusaders in a tightly contested battle over the 'Cats. Riordan 35 SI 24
- Bellarmine (1-2) @ Valley Christian (3-0)
- The Bells under new coach and alum David Diaz-Infante travel to the Hilltop to take on the Warriors. Both teams have something to prove. Bells have their senior QB leading the way. He can throw and run giving defenses fits. VC looking to immediately erase their 0-WCAL year with a team that was very young last year and had a undefeated non-league campaign. Warriors have a stud rb and a big line. I like the Bells in a close one. Bellarmine 21 Valley Christian 17
